Every character is capable of it. A safejump is a form of option select in fighting games that allows you to bait a response from the opponent on wake up (in this case, you're encouraging them to try to punish your jump in with a shoryuken) while also benefiting from a jump in attack if they don't. You will line up this clever trap with the moment they can shoryuken. The jump is safe and depending on what the opponent does in response, you are in an advantageous position


For example you will jump towards the opponent who has been knocked down, press a highly active button such as medium kick midair, and hold block (back) before landing:

Case A: they shoryuken as you land -> because you were blocking as you land the shoryuken is blocked -> punish the blocked shoryuken
Case B: They did not shoryuken as you land -> your jump in attack hits them on wakeup -> they now either in hit state, counterhit, or blocking.

It's confusing but there are other explanations of this technique out there that make it more clear.
